What is light locker?
=====================
light-locker is a simple locker (forked from gnome-screensaver) that aims
to have simple, sane, secure defaults and be well integrated with the
desktop while not carrying any desktop-specific dependencies.
Technically, it relies on LightDM for locking and unlocking your session
via ConsoleKit/UPower or logind/systemd.
